Big Mike closed other topics related to the issues with Mirus Futures and directed OPs to this thread. And since Mirus has been so silent on this thread, it's not surprising to find users looking for alternatives to get out of the predicament.

Yes this thread is going in all directions, including the promotion of competing firms, but that can be seen as a welcoming addition to the void left by Mirus Futures (No updates at all on their twitter account or on their blog). The alternative might have been plenty of smaller threads where OPs vent their misfortune.

I don't see how the behavior can be classified as "territorial opportunist" when quite a few members have voiced their desire to find an alternative.

I have been through so many disruptions over my career, from the time the Chicago river flooded the basements of the clearing firms (they all shut down for three days), to 911 when my trade desk was through Refco's office one block from the WTC, to Refco's demise, then MFGlobal's demise....yup, am still waiting for funds back from them. Part of the business, but an unfortunate stressor. In the menatime, I wish everyone the best for a positive upbeat 2014 going forward!
